رفتن به مطلب

نمایش دائمی زمینه دلخواه در وردپرس


saeedagha

پست های پیشنهاد شده

با سلام!

در باره زمینه دلخواه توی انجمن وجاهای دیگه جست وجو کردم ولی به جواب سوالم نرسیدم دوستان اگه کسی چیزی میدونه لطف کنه توضیح بده؟

اما مشکل من اینه که اگه برای نوشته ایی زمینه دلخواهی انتخاب نشه باز هم زمینه دلخواه با جعبه توضیحات نشون داده میشه و من فقط می خوام توی یکی سری از نوشته های من که شامل لینک دانلود هست نشون داده بشه و برای بقیه نشون داده نشه این کدی هست که من استفاده می کنم


<div id="zamine">
<div class="link-z"> دانلود:
<?php $mid_var = get_post_meta($post->ID, 'link',true);
if(isset($mid_var) && !empty($mid_var)) : ?>
<a href="<?php echo get_post_meta($post->ID, 'link',true); ?>" target="_blank">لینک مستقیم</a>
<?php endif; ?>
</div>
<div class="hajm-z"> حجم :<a>
<?php $mid_var = get_post_meta($post->ID, 'siz',true);
if(isset($mid_var) && !empty($mid_var)) : ?>
<?php echo get_post_meta($post->ID, 'siz',true); ?>
<?php endif; ?>
</a> </div>
<div class="pass-z"> پسورد :
<?php $mid_var = get_post_meta($post->ID, 'pass',true);
if(isset($mid_var) && !empty($mid_var)) : ?>
<?php echo get_post_meta($post->ID, 'pass',true); ?>
<?php endif; ?>
</a> </div>

لینک به ارسال

میتونید از این شیوه استفاده کنید تا وقتی برای پست زمینه دلخواهی قرار ندید کدهای اضافی رو لود نمیکنه .


<?php $mid_var = get_post_meta($post->ID, 'dl2',true); if(isset($mid_var) && !empty($mid_var)) : ?>
<?php echo get_post_meta($post->ID, 'dl2',true); ?><br /> <?php endif; ?>

لینک به ارسال

میتونید از این شیوه استفاده کنید تا وقتی برای پست زمینه دلخواهی قرار ندید کدهای اضافی رو لود نمیکنه .


<?php $mid_var = get_post_meta($post->ID, 'dl2',true); if(isset($mid_var) && !empty($mid_var)) : ?>
<?php echo get_post_meta($post->ID, 'dl2',true); ?><br /> <?php endif; ?>

بسیار عالی و مشکل من اینه که به آی دی zamine پس زمینه داده ام و می خواهم زمانی که فیلدها خالی بود پس زمینه نمایش داده نشود!به عبارتی زمانی که زمینهدلخواه انتخاب نشد آی دی zamine نمایش داده نشود

لینک به ارسال

یک بار داده ها را بخوانید و در ادامه هم از همانها برای چاپ استفاده کنید:


<?php
$link = get_post_meta($post->ID, 'link',true);
$size = get_post_meta($post->ID, 'siz',true);
if(! (empty($link) && empty($size)) ){
// more code
}
?>

لینک به ارسال

به گفتگو بپیوندید

هم اکنون می توانید مطلب خود را ارسال نمایید و بعداً ثبت نام کنید. اگر حساب کاربری دارید، برای ارسال با حساب کاربری خود اکنون وارد شوید .

مهمان
ارسال پاسخ به این موضوع ...

×   شما در حال چسباندن محتوایی با قالب بندی هستید.   حذف قالب بندی

  تنها استفاده از 75 اموجی مجاز می باشد.

×   لینک شما به صورت اتوماتیک جای گذاری شد.   نمایش به صورت لینک

×   محتوای قبلی شما بازگردانی شد.   پاک کردن محتوای ویرایشگر

×   شما مستقیما نمی توانید تصویر خود را قرار دهید. یا آن را اینجا بارگذاری کنید یا از یک URL قرار دهید.

×
×
  • اضافه کردن...